#ifndef CURLPP_OPTION_CONTAINER_HPP
#define CURLPP_OPTION_CONTAINER_HPP
#include "OptionContainerType.hpp"
namespace curlpp
{
namespace internal
{
template<typename OptionType>
class Option;
/**
* This class is used to set an option to a handle and to keep it's value.
*/
template<class OptionType>
class OptionContainer
{
public:
typedef typename OptionContainerType<OptionType>::ParamType ParamType;
typedef typename OptionContainerType<OptionType>::ReturnType ReturnType;
typedef typename OptionContainerType<OptionType>::ValueType ValueType;
typedef typename OptionContainerType<OptionType>::HandleOptionType HandleOptionType;
/**
* Contructor. We pass the value of the option.
*/
OptionContainer(typename OptionContainer<OptionType>::ParamType value);
OptionContainer(OptionContainer<OptionType> & other);
/**
* This function set the argument that will be passed to the
* option call for a handle. It will use the argument passed to
* this function.
*/
void setValue(typename OptionContainer<OptionType>::ParamType value);
/**
* This function get the argument that is set on the handle.
*/
typename OptionContainer<OptionType>::ReturnType getValue();
/**
* We call this function to have the value passed to the curl_easy_setopt.
*
* Note: DO NOT USE THIS FUNCTION! It's for internal use only.
*/
typename OptionContainer<OptionType>::HandleOptionType getHandleOptionValue();
private:
/**
* We cannot call this constructor. We absolutely need an initial value.
*/
OptionContainer();
/**
* Current value of the option.
*/
typename OptionContainer<OptionType>::ValueType mValue;
};
} // namespace internal
} // namespace curlpp
namespace cURLpp = curlpp;
#include "OptionContainer.inl"
#endif // #ifndef CURLPP_OPTION_CONTAINER_HPP
